Meals On Wheels South Florida Joins In Month-Long March For Meals Celebration With Communities Nationwide

02-27-2023 09:13 AM CET | Health & Medicine

Press release from: Meals on Wheels South Florida

Meals On Wheels South Florida Joins In Month-Long March For Meals

Support Will Help To Fight Senior Hunger And Isolation In South Florida

Plantation, FL (March 1, 2023) - Meals on Wheels South Florida announced today that it will be participating in the 21st annual March for Meals - a month-long, nationwide celebration of Meal on Wheels and our senior neighbors who rely on this essential service to remain healthy and independent at home, now even more so amid a lingering pandemic and high inflation. Meals on Wheels South Florida's celebration will include various activities throughout the month of March, including launching a partnership with Harness Giving, appearing on the Forum for Nonprofits radio show, inviting elected officials to deliver meals, and more.

"In the last year, we have experienced a significant increase in the demand for our services in Broward County," said Mark Adler, Executive Director of Meals on Wheels South Florida. "We have been in awe of the outpouring of support so far, and there's still much we can do to ensure everyone in need of our vital lifeline can benefit from being well-nourished and more connected to our community through this challenging time and beyond."

The annual March for Meals celebration commemorates the historic day in March of 1972 when President Nixon signed into law a measure that amended the Older Americans Act of 1965 to include a national nutrition program for seniors 60 years and older. This critical support and federal funding has fueled the growth of the Meals on Wheels network for more than 50 years.

During the month, community-based Meals on Wheels programs from across the country will join forces for the annual awareness campaign to celebrate this successful public-private partnership and garner the resources needed to reach every senior in need of a nutritious meal, friendly visit, and safety check.

"March is an important time for us to come together to ensure that Meals on Wheels is there for all of our senior neighbors in need," said Ellie Hollander, President and CEO of Meals on Wheels America. "The demand for services is already great and approximately 12,000 Americans are turning 60 every day. We must maintain and expand the programs that have helped so many get through this unprecedented time in our nation's history. We can't do it alone. It takes all of us to keep the nationwide Meals on Wheels movement going."

About Meals on Wheels South Florida
Meals on Wheels South Florida is a nonprofit organization providing hunger-relief services since 1984. With the dedication of four-hundred volunteers, Meals on Wheels South Florida delivers nutritious meals, friendly visits and safety checks that enable South Florida seniors to live nourished lives with independence and dignity. Meals on Wheels South Florida serves more than 10,000 seniors and 5,000 children an estimated 1.5 million meals each year. Included in their comprehensive list of programs and services are home meal delivery, community-based dining, meals for companion pets, grocery shopping assistance, nutrition education and emergency meals. Meals on Wheels South Florida Funding Statement
Meals on Wheels South Florida is funded under the Older Americans Act and Fair Share Dollars from local municipalities through the State of Florida's Department of Elder Affairs and The Area Agency on Aging of Broward County. The generous support from The Jim Moran Foundation, Jewish Federation of Broward, United Way of Broward, the Children's Services Council, the cities of Tamarac and Pompano and Private Donations allows them to provide meals and services to those in most immediate need who would otherwise be placed on the ever-growing waiting list for home-delivered meals.
